WebGram staining is an empirical method of differentiating bacterial species into two large groups (Gram-positive and Gram-negative) based on the chemical and physical properties of their cell walls. WebAug 8, 2024 · Gram-positive microorganisms have higher peptidoglycan content, whereas gram-negative organisms have higher lipid content. Initially, all bacteria take up crystal violet dye; however, with the use of solvent, the lipid layer from gram-negative organisms is dissolved. With the dissolution of the lipid layer, gram negatives lose the primary stain.
